NASS Approves MTEF/ FSP, Mark up 2020 Budget

The National Assembly (NASS) has cleared the way for the presentation of the 2020 budget by President Buhari by approving the 2022 Medium Term Expenditure Framework, MTEF, and Fiscal Strategy Paper, FSP submitted last week.

The NASS has approved the recommendation in two separate documents from various chambers and also marked up the value of the country’s 2020 budget outline by difference of N729Bn (from N10.002Bn-N10.7294Bn).

The lawmakers also have adopted $57 as the benchmark price for a barrel of oil in the international market while the price is equally being threatened as it continues lower.

Also, N305/$1 has been adopted for the official exchange rate and approved the crude production of 2.18 million per day benchmark which is roughly lower than the current production in the country, even though OPEC had capped the target on crude oil production at 1.685million bpd.

However, the legislature said that the adoption of 2.18 million barrels as daily production output in 2020 was in anticipation of the increase in production by combating the menaces of oil theft and vandalisation through the joint efforts of the Nigerian National Petroleum Corporation (NNPC) and other security agencies.
